Responsibilities:As an MRI Technologist at Riverhills Neuroscience, you will play a crucial role in patient care, contributing to both clinical and administrative functions. Your responsibilities include:
- Perform MRI examinations of all types, as directed by physicians.
- Obtain complete patient/implant history to ensure all safety requirements are met.
- Obtain lab work information to ensure appropriate creatinine levels for contrast studies and administers contrast agents with documentation in the EMR with anticipation of the potential for adverse reactions.
- Apply independent judgment to produce studies of excellent quality, confirming quality with radiologist, and reporting any routine protocol changes to administrator and co-workers.
- Assist with the scheduling of patients to ensure timeliness of exam and compliance with contrast policies.

Background and Experience:- Associates Degree of Science in Radiological Technology required.
- ARRT or ARMRIT Certification Required
- Basic Life Support (BLS) & AED training required.
- Experience with an Electronic Medical Records (EMR) and Practice management system is required.
